Installation of the Float DPS Factory Rear Shock
Installing the Fox Float DPS Factory rear shock on your bike is a straightforward process but requires precision for optimal setup. Follow these steps:
- Prepare the Shock and Mounting Points: Begin by ensuring that both the rear shock mounting hardware and the frame are clean. Dirt and debris can cause wear on the shock’s bushings and the frame’s mount points, so wiping down both parts with a microfiber cloth is essential.
- Install the Shock: Attach the rear shock to the frame using the appropriate mounting hardware. Depending on your bike, you may need different hardware for a perfect fit. Tighten the bolts gradually, making sure that the shock is aligned correctly with the frame.
- Torque the Bolts: Use a torque wrench [paid link] to tighten the mounting bolts to the manufacturer’s recommended torque settings. Over-tightening or under-tightening can lead to damage, so it’s important to follow the exact specifications.
- Check for Play: Once the shock is installed, check for any play in the mounting hardware. The shock should be securely attached to the frame with no unwanted movement.
- Inflate the Shock: Using a shock pump, set the proper air pressure according to your rider weight and riding style. Start with the recommended pressure and adjust as needed for your preferences.
Adjustment for Optimal Performance
Adjusting the Float DPS Factory rear shock is essential to match the rider’s weight, riding style, and terrain. The shock offers three main adjustments: rebound, compression, and air pressure. Here’s how you can adjust them:
Air Pressure
- Set the air pressure based on your rider weight and the desired sag (typically around 25-30% of the shock’s travel).
- Use a shock pump to increase or decrease the air pressure. It’s crucial to make adjustments incrementally to avoid going past your target pressure.
Rebound
- The rebound control adjusts how quickly the shock returns to its original position after compressing.
- To adjust, turn the rebound knob, located at the base of the shock, clockwise for slower rebound or counterclockwise for faster rebound. Begin with the manufacturer’s setting and fine-tune based on your preference and riding conditions.
Compression
- Compression adjustments control how the shock absorbs impacts and maintains stability during the ride. The Float DPS Factory features an open, medium, and firm compression setting.
- Set it to “Open” for maximum traction and comfort on rough terrain, “Medium” for trail riding, and “Firm” for smooth, more efficient rides on smoother terrain.
Preventative Maintenance
Regular maintenance is key to keeping your Float DPS Factory rear shock in top condition. Follow these steps for periodic servicing:
Cleaning and Lubrication
- After every ride, wipe down the shock with a clean rag to remove dirt and debris. Pay attention to the shock’s seals and bushings to prevent wear from contaminants.
- Lightly lubricate the shock’s shaft and mounting hardware to reduce friction and ensure smooth movement. Use a suspension-specific lubricant for best results.
Air Can Service
Every 50-100 hours of riding or at least once a year, it is essential to perform an air can service. This involves removing the air sleeve and cleaning the inside of the shock’s air chamber.
- Remove the Air Sleeve: Use a 5mm Allen wrench [paid link] to unscrew the air can from the main shock body.
- Clean the Air Sleeve: Thoroughly clean the inside of the air sleeve using suspension cleaner and a rag. Inspect the seals for damage and replace them if necessary.
- Re-grease the Air Sleeve: Apply a small amount of suspension grease to the inside of the air sleeve before reassembling.
Seals and Bushings
The seals and bushings are critical for maintaining the shock’s performance. Every 100 hours of riding, inspect these components for wear and replace them as needed. If you notice reduced performance, such as a rough ride or excessive sag, worn-out seals or bushings might be the issue.
- Inspect the Seals: Check for any visible damage or wear on the shock’s seals. Replace seals that appear cracked or worn.
- Check the Bushings: If the shock feels loose or creaks, inspect the bushings for any signs of wear or play. Replace bushings that show signs of significant wear.
Air Can and Shock Body Inspection
Periodically inspect the air can and shock body for any signs of oil leakage or cracks. If oil leakage is found, this may indicate a more serious issue, such as a broken seal, and the shock will need to be serviced by a professional.
Troubleshooting Common Issues
While the Float DPS Factory rear shock is designed for durability, certain issues can arise. Here are some common problems and solutions:
No Sag or Excessive Sag
- Solution: If the shock has no sag or too much sag, adjust the air pressure to match your rider weight and desired sag. If you’re still experiencing issues, check for any air leaks, and inspect the seals.
Harsh Ride or Lack of Performance
- Solution: If the shock feels too stiff or doesn’t perform well, ensure that the compression settings are appropriate for your terrain. Also, check the air pressure and adjust the rebound to a smoother setting.
Excessive Noise or Creaking
- Solution: Creaking sounds usually indicate that either the shock’s mounting hardware is loose or the bushings need lubrication or replacement. Tighten the hardware and lubricate the bushings as needed.

Compatibility with Other Drivetrain Components
The Float DPS Factory rear shock is compatible with most modern mountain bikes and suspension designs, but it is important to verify the shock’s compatibility with your bike frame, especially if you’re swapping shocks. Double-check the shock’s eyelet size, travel length, and mounting hardware specifications to ensure the shock will fit your frame correctly.
